About

Julien Smith is a highly respected entrepreneur and author, best known as the co-founder and former CEO of Breather, a successful on-demand workspace company acquired by Industrious. His career is marked by building innovative ventures, strategic leadership, and a deep understanding of technology and consumer behavior. Smith's focus areas include entrepreneurship, digital strategy, and the future of work, where he leverages his extensive experience to advise and contribute to the startup ecosystem.

Smith is best known as the co-founder and former CEO of Breather, a pioneering company that offered a network of private, on-demand workspaces. Under his leadership, Brether scaled significantly, attracting substantial investment rounds from notable firms and ultimately being acquired by Industrious. This successful exit highlights his ability to identify market needs, execute a compelling business strategy, and deliver value, making him a key player in the startup and real estate technology sectors.

His career background extends beyond Breather. Smith is also an accomplished author, with works like "The Flinch" and "Trust Fun" exploring themes of personal growth, courage, and digital culture. He is a sought-after speaker, sharing his experiences in entrepreneurship, leadership, and the challenges of building a company from the ground up.
